Updating Your Domain Name's IP Address for Forwarding
When you set up domain name forwarding, we can automatically update the domain name's IP address to use our forwarding IP address. If the automatic update doesn't occur, you must update the address manually so our domain name forwarding services work correctly.
For information about forwarding your domain name, see Forwarding or Masking Your Domain Name.
To Update Your Domain Name's IP Address for Forwarding
- Log in to your Account Manager.
- Next to Domains, click Launch.
- From the Tools tab, select DNS Manager. The DNS Dashboard displays.
- In the Domain list, for the domain name you want to update, click Edit Zone. The Zone File Editor displays.
- In the A Host section, click the @ record.
- For Points to, type 50.63.202.1.
- Click Save Zone File, and then click OK.
